Witaj Gościu! ( Zaloguj | Rejestruj )

Forum PHP.pl

 
Reply to this topicStart new topic
> problem z nowymi użytkownikam php
rychu123
post
Post #1





Grupa: Zarejestrowani
Postów: 194
Pomógł: 1
Dołączył: 18.09.2008

Ostrzeżenie: (0%)
-----


Witam, kiedyś tam napisałem skrypt w którym można sie rejestrować potem zalogować no i był tylko dla jednego użytkownika.

Teraz chce dodać nową funkcje w skrypcie w którym będzie można dodać nowych użytkowników (tzn, pod użytkowników)

i mam problem jak to napisać bo w bazie mysql w tabeli users jest pole id i to pole sie łączy z innymi tabelami.
a liczba w tym polu nie może sie powtórzyć i chciałbym sie was zapytać jak to można rozwiązać
Go to the top of the page
+Quote Post
erix
post
Post #2





Grupa: Moderatorzy
Postów: 15 467
Pomógł: 1451
Dołączył: 25.04.2005
Skąd: Szczebrzeszyn/Rzeszów




Kurs PHP+MySQL przeczytany? Śmiem twierdzić, że jednak nie.
Go to the top of the page
+Quote Post
rychu123
post
Post #3





Grupa: Zarejestrowani
Postów: 194
Pomógł: 1
Dołączył: 18.09.2008

Ostrzeżenie: (0%)
-----


człowieku ja się pytam jak można to rozwiązać (bo chyba po to jest forum ).

A koleś wyskakuje mi czy kurs przerabiałem. A ty przerobiłeś ? raczej nie bo nie odpowiedziałeś na pytanie.
Go to the top of the page
+Quote Post
yevaud
post
Post #4





Grupa: Zarejestrowani
Postów: 471
Pomógł: 89
Dołączył: 29.07.2008
Skąd: Warszawa

Ostrzeżenie: (0%)
-----


hehe
to mozna rozwiazac w ten sposob, ze przeczytasz kurs (IMG:style_emoticons/default/smile.gif)
Go to the top of the page
+Quote Post
Fifi209
post
Post #5





Grupa: Zarejestrowani
Postów: 4 655
Pomógł: 556
Dołączył: 17.03.2009
Skąd: Katowice

Ostrzeżenie: (0%)
-----


Cytat(rychu123 @ 19.02.2011, 19:53:51 ) *
i mam problem jak to napisać bo w bazie mysql w tabeli users jest pole id i to pole sie łączy z innymi tabelami.
a liczba w tym polu nie może sie powtórzyć i chciałbym sie was zapytać jak to można rozwiązać

id ma być w takiej sytuacji jako PRIMARY KEY i AUTO_INCREMENT
Go to the top of the page
+Quote Post
erix
post
Post #6





Grupa: Moderatorzy
Postów: 15 467
Pomógł: 1451
Dołączył: 25.04.2005
Skąd: Szczebrzeszyn/Rzeszów




szkoda, że ~fifi209 dał na tacy...

Cytat
A koleś wyskakuje mi czy kurs przerabiałem. A ty przerobiłeś ? raczej nie bo nie odpowiedziałeś na pytanie.

A bierzesz się za czytanie książki bez znajomości liter/elementarza? Kurs PHP+MySQL, to taki elementarz.
Go to the top of the page
+Quote Post
rychu123
post
Post #7





Grupa: Zarejestrowani
Postów: 194
Pomógł: 1
Dołączył: 18.09.2008

Ostrzeżenie: (0%)
-----


i tak jest

tylko jak użytkownik o logini: users doda sobie użytkownika o loginie nowy users to zeby on sie mógł zalogować i widział by dane te same co widz użytkownik users

nikt nie pomoże

Ten post edytował rychu123 19.02.2011, 22:42:39
Go to the top of the page
+Quote Post
Fifi209
post
Post #8





Grupa: Zarejestrowani
Postów: 4 655
Pomógł: 556
Dołączył: 17.03.2009
Skąd: Katowice

Ostrzeżenie: (0%)
-----


My tutaj pomagamy, naprowadzamy na odpowiednie rozwiązania - nikt nie będzie tutaj pisał czegoś za Ciebie. Pokazujesz co masz, piszesz co nie działa i pomagamy. Proste?
Go to the top of the page
+Quote Post
rychu123
post
Post #9





Grupa: Zarejestrowani
Postów: 194
Pomógł: 1
Dołączył: 18.09.2008

Ostrzeżenie: (0%)
-----


człowieku wszystko działa tylko tak jak pisałem chce dodać funkcje co będzie można dodawać nowych użytkowników

tylko jest problem z id i nie wiem jak bazę przerobić
Go to the top of the page
+Quote Post
Fifi209
post
Post #10





Grupa: Zarejestrowani
Postów: 4 655
Pomógł: 556
Dołączył: 17.03.2009
Skąd: Katowice

Ostrzeżenie: (0%)
-----


Człowieku na pytanie o id już Ci odpowiedziałem, więc wrzuć te dwie frazy w google i zrób co trzeba. To takie trudne?
Go to the top of the page
+Quote Post
rychu123
post
Post #11





Grupa: Zarejestrowani
Postów: 194
Pomógł: 1
Dołączył: 18.09.2008

Ostrzeżenie: (0%)
-----


widzę że nie mamy o czym rozmawiać. Zastanawiam sie tylko po co opowiadasz na moje pytanie nie mając pojęcia o programowaniu?
Go to the top of the page
+Quote Post
Fifi209
post
Post #12





Grupa: Zarejestrowani
Postów: 4 655
Pomógł: 556
Dołączył: 17.03.2009
Skąd: Katowice

Ostrzeżenie: (0%)
-----


Cytat(rychu123 @ 19.02.2011, 19:53:51 ) *
i mam problem jak to napisać bo w bazie mysql w tabeli users jest pole id i to pole sie łączy z innymi tabelami.
a liczba w tym polu nie może sie powtórzyć i chciałbym sie was zapytać jak to można rozwiązać



Cytat(fifi209 @ 19.02.2011, 22:25:08 ) *
id ma być w takiej sytuacji jako PRIMARY KEY i AUTO_INCREMENT



Cytat(rychu123 @ 20.02.2011, 11:38:04 ) *
widzę że nie mamy o czym rozmawiać. Zastanawiam sie tylko po co opowiadasz na moje pytanie nie mając pojęcia o programowaniu?


Jeżeli nie potrafisz czytać ZE ZROZUMIENIEM OD A-Z to faktycznie nie mamy o czym rozmawiać.

Co do pojęcia o programowaniu mógłbym polemizować na ten temat, bo mi się jednak wydaje że jest dokładnie na odwrót.
Go to the top of the page
+Quote Post
Cysiaczek
post
Post #13





Grupa: Moderatorzy
Postów: 4 465
Pomógł: 137
Dołączył: 26.03.2004
Skąd: Gorzów Wlkp.




Koledze chyba chodzi o sytuację odwrotną. W Jego scenariuszu admin i ziutek widzą te same rekordy po zalogowaniu, a tymczasem w kodzie gdzieś następuje powiązanie tych rekordów z identyfikatorem admina i dlatego każdy nowy użytkownik widzi tylko swoje. Mam rację?

@rychu123 - pisz proszę po polsku, używaj interpunkcji i nie każ się nam domyślać, wtedy szybciej Ci ktoś pomoże.
Go to the top of the page
+Quote Post
rychu123
post
Post #14





Grupa: Zarejestrowani
Postów: 194
Pomógł: 1
Dołączył: 18.09.2008

Ostrzeżenie: (0%)
-----


Cytat(fifi209 @ 20.02.2011, 11:40:38 ) *
Jeżeli nie potrafisz czytać ZE ZROZUMIENIEM OD A-Z to faktycznie nie mamy o czym rozmawiać.

Co do pojęcia o programowaniu mógłbym polemizować na ten temat, bo mi się jednak wydaje że jest dokładnie na odwrót.


co do twoje wypowiedzi mam duże wątpliwość.


Cytat(Cysiaczek @ 20.02.2011, 11:41:05 ) *
Koledze chyba chodzi o sytuację odwrotną. W Jego scenariuszu admin i ziutek widzą te same rekordy po zalogowaniu, a tymczasem w kodzie gdzieś następuje powiązanie tych rekordów z identyfikatorem admina i dlatego każdy nowy użytkownik widzi tylko swoje. Mam racje?

@rychu123 - pisz proszę po polsku, używaj interpunkcji i nie każ się nam domyślać, wtedy szybciej Ci ktoś pomoże.


Tak dokładnie o to chodzi
Go to the top of the page
+Quote Post
Cysiaczek
post
Post #15





Grupa: Moderatorzy
Postów: 4 465
Pomógł: 137
Dołączył: 26.03.2004
Skąd: Gorzów Wlkp.




Rozwiązaniem są grupy uprawnień. Tobie wystarczy jedna, więc dodaj pole grupa w tabeli users i jak admin doda nowego usera, to mu wpisz do rekordu tę samą grupę, co ma admin.
W każdym rekordzie, które mogą użytkownicy oglądać wstaw tę grupę i od tej pory pobieraj wszystko biorąc pd uwagę tę grupę użytkownika, a nie jego identyfikator.
To powinno wystarczyć.
Go to the top of the page
+Quote Post
greycoffey
post
Post #16





Grupa: Zarejestrowani
Postów: 320
Pomógł: 29
Dołączył: 3.04.2010

Ostrzeżenie: (20%)
X----


Cytat(rychu123 @ 20.02.2011, 11:38:04 ) *
widzę że nie mamy o czym rozmawiać. Zastanawiam sie tylko po co opowiadasz na moje pytanie nie mając pojęcia o programowaniu?

Skoro oceniasz wiedzę innych o programowaniu, sam musisz mieć większą, więc dlaczego pytasz pseudo-programistów na tym forum? Przecież plebs Ci nie pomoże.

Ten post edytował greycoffey 20.02.2011, 13:33:50
Go to the top of the page
+Quote Post

Reply to this topicStart new topic
2 Użytkowników czyta ten temat (2 Gości i 0 Anonimowych użytkowników)
0 Zarejestrowanych:

 



RSS Aktualny czas: 25.09.2025 - 17:02